A health unit coordinator (huc), often synonymous with a unit secretary or ward clerk, is an essential administrative role within a healthcare setting, typically found in hospitals, clinics, and. As a health unit coordinator (huc), your primary responsibilities are to maintain medical records, coordinate patient admissions, transfers, and discharges, and triage incoming information.
